High Uniformity Solar Simulator - 3K Series


Primary Functions:

High Irradiation Uniformity Solar Simulator - 3K Series utilizes Xe lamps from EXCELITAS, specifically the PE300BFA and PE300BUV models, as the light source. It features a high-precision optical system capable of producing uniformly illuminated spots. It serves as a light source for photocatalytic experiments. Main applications include photocatalytic reactions, photocatalytic water splitting for hydrogen/oxygen production, photocatalytic CO2 reduction, photothermal catalysis, photochemical catalysis, photoelectrochemical catalysis, optical testing, and bioluminescence. It is a crucial solution for achieving high precision, controllable, and reproducible photocatalytic experiments in the lab.


Advantages:

Our solar simulator series - 3K utilizes an integrated ceramic xenon lamp as the light source, featuring a parabolic mirror inside to output full-spectrum sunlight from UV to IR. Under the operation of a high-precision optical system, it produces an irradiation spot with uniformity up to Grade A. Optional spectral filters can be added to obtain the required spectrum for experiments.
